Transaction 51b4cf66b829512f3a1fbc2e2b8a230e014fd4499b2b3968057df36b8389e912
1 Input
1 Output
-
51b4cf66b829512f3a1fbc2e2b8a230e014fd4499b2b3968057df36b8389e912:0
- value
- 59645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3952fa944bcfa17069f30d08a36fd73266ea955 OP_EQUAL
- address
- 3Ptxqo7P1zygekJ5u6Ed1utz46PhmUjAyi